Acer Aspire S7 (13.3 inch)

The 13.3-inch version of Acer's Aspire S7 laptop is gorgeous. There are a few minor niggles, it's expensive and battery life isn't the best, but despite all this, this is one of the better Windows 8 solutions out there at this point in time. Let's hope Acer finds a way to bring the cost down.
Pros:
  • Beautiful design
  • Monitor increases resistance as you open it further
  • minimising screen wobble from touching
  • Full HD IPS screen
  • Dual SSDs in RAID 0 bring plenty of speed
Cons:
  • Expensive
  • Battery life could be better
  • Backlit keyboard makes the keys harder to read in half-light
  • Can get loud under load

ComputerShopper
13 years ago

Astonishing: The thinnest and sexiest ultrabook we've seen is a touch-screen showpiece for Windows 8, as speedy as it is convenient and a sure-fire hit for the executive suite. But it's not cheap, and battery life could be better.
Pros:
  • Vanishingly thin and light
  • 10-point touch screen with wobble-free hinge
  • Sharp 1080p display
  • Swift performance
Cons:
  • Premium price
  • Shallow
  • quirky keyboard
  • Lackluster battery life
